The Office of Legal Services (OLS) provides comprehensive legal support and services to the California Department of Public Health (CDPH) programs and leadership to advance CDPH’s mission to optimize the health and safety of all Californians.  OLS is comprised of four legal teams and an administrative team.  This position is for the Operations and Administrative Litigation team that represents the Department in hearings before the Department of Health Care Services, Office of Administrative Hearings and Appeals; Department of General Services, Office of Administrative Hearings; State Personnel Board, and other state Administrative Law forums, and provides administrative litigation support to various programs.  The Operations and Administrative Litigation (OPAL) team also serves as house counsel to the Department's Human Resources Division (HRD), the Office of Compliance (OOC), and offices in the Directorate such as the Office of Communications and Information Technology Service Desk.

Work Location (County): Sacramento; Enhanced telework and flexibility is available for this position in accordance with the Department of General Services’ and California Department of Public Health’s telework policies.

The Attorney will represent the Department in administrative hearings involving personnel actions, appeals of actions to revoke or deny licensure of health facilities and clinics, hospital immediate jeopardy administrative penalty appeals, long term care facility citations, medical breach penalty appeals, the Stop Tobacco Access to Kids Enforcement Act (STAKE) penalty appeals, the Women, Infants and Children (WIC) Program action appeals, the Radiologic Health Program enforcement actions, failure to timely report adverse events in health facility penalty appeals, and other enforcement actions of the Department.
